    Mirliton and Gulf Shrimp Casserole

    A casserole recipe, per request from the Show Us What You’re Cooking channel

    didnt know if a sausage and shrimp casserole would go under seafood or under sausage in the index.

    Mirilton are fist sized squash that have a celery or cucumber flavor. This dish has a Cajun heat on it, and with the bread and celery, it comes across like a spicy thanksgiving dressing. Will make again

            Looks awesome. Since I don't speak Creole, I had to Google up mirliton, aka chayote squash. I think I've seen them in the grocery store but had no idea on what to do with them. Now I do. Thanks

            Comment


            • WillTravelForFood
              WillTravelForFood commented
              Editing a comment
              I had never seen chayote squash before at the local mainstream grocery store, myself. I did find them at Sprouts, which tends to have a wider veggie selection in my area. They were in the cooler section near the cilantro/celery/cabbage -- and in this particular display, were individually wrapped in a plastic baggie for protection. Very easy to overlook
